/**
* A simple node.js static file server with no external dependencies
*
* Features:
*
* Directory listing
* Navigation outside of root not permitted
* Real filesystem root dir is not exposed to clients
* Command line options for port, root (see "options" below)
* Files are streamed to client (rather than read completely into memory first)
*/
// Supported command line options
var options = new Options({
help: { switches: ['--help', '-h'], description: "Show help" },
port: { switches: ['--port', '-p'], description: "Port to listen on", default: 8888 },
root: { switches: ['--root', '-r'], description: "Root dir to serve, defaults to CWD", default: process.cwd() }
});
// todo if-modified-since -> 304 support, plus expiry/cache headers
// todo logfile for service usage
var http = require("http"),
url = require("url"),
path = require("path"),
fs = require("fs"),
util = require("util");
// Validate command line args
var args = options.parse(process.argv);
if (args.help) {
console.error("Usage: node file_server.js [options]\nOptions:\n" + options.describe());
process.exit(0);
}
var port = args.port;
if (isNaN(port)) {
console.error("Bad port: %s", port);
process.exit(0);
}
var root = args.root;
if (!path.existsSync(root) || !fs.statSync(root).isDirectory()) {
console.error("Bad root directory: %s", root);
process.exit(0);
}
var serverjsFilename = process.argv[1];
var cssUri = path.basename(serverjsFilename) + ".css";
// Start server
http.createServer(requestHandler).listen(parseInt(port, 10));
console.log("Listening on port %d, root %s", port, root);
// Private
function requestHandler(request, response) {
var uri = url.parse(request.url).pathname
, filename = path.join(root, uri);
if (uri == "/" + cssUri) {
cssHandler(response);
return;
}
path.exists(filename, function(exists) {
if (!exists) {
response.writeHead(404, {"Content-Type": "text/plain"});
response.write("404 Not Found\n");
response.end();
return;
}
if (fs.statSync(filename).isDirectory()) {
directoryHandler(response, uri, filename);
return;
};
// Stream file to client
var s = fs.createReadStream(filename);
var startedStreaming = false;
s.on("open", function(fd) {
s.pipe(response);
startedStreaming = true;
});
s.on("error", function(err) {
console.error("Error reading stream for file %s: %s", filename, err);
if (!startedStreaming)
{
internalErrorHandler(response, err);
}
});
});
}
function directoryHandler(response, uri, filename) {
function dirListingRow(filename, stat) {
return util.format(
'<tr><td><a href="%s">%s</a></td><td>%s</td><td>%s</td><td>%s</td></tr>',
path.join(uri, filename),
filename + (stat && stat.isDirectory() ? "/" : ""),
(stat && !stat.isDirectory() ? stat.size : "<Directory>"),
stat ? util.inspect(new Date(stat.mtime)) : '',
stat ? util.inspect(new Date(stat.ctime)) : ''
);
}
function writeFiles(response, files, stats) {
for (var j = 0; j < files.length; j++) {
response.write(dirListingRow(files[j], stats[files[j]]));
}
response.write('</table>');
response.end();
}
fs.readdir(filename, function(err, files) {
if (err) {
internalErrorHandler(response, err);
return;
}
response.writeHead(200, {"Content-Type": "text/html"});
response.write(util.format("<h1>%s</h1>", uri));
response.write(util.format('<link rel="stylesheet" href="/%s">', cssUri));
response.write('<table width="100%" cellpadding="0" cellspacing="0" border="0">');
response.write('<tr><th>Name</th><th></th><th>Created</th><th>Modified</th></tr>');
if (uri != '/') {
response.write(dirListingRow('..'));
}
var count = 0;
var stats = {};
for (var i = 0; i < files.length; i++) {
var file = files[i];
fs.stat(path.join(filename, file), function(file, err, stat) {
if (err) {
internalErrorHandler(response, err);
return;
}
stats[file] = stat;
if (++count == files.length) {
writeFiles(response, files, stats);
}
}.bind(null, file));
}
});
}
function cssHandler(response) {
fs.readFile(serverjsFilename, "utf8", function(err, file) {
if (err) {
console.error("Error reading file for CSS: %s", err);
internalErrorHandler(response, err);
return;
}
var offset = file.indexOf('/' + '* CSS') + 6; // prevent finding *this* occurance
file = file.substr(offset, file.indexOf('*/', offset) - offset);
response.writeHead(200, {"Content-Type": "text/css"});
response.write(file);
response.end();
});
}
function internalErrorHandler(response, err) {
response.writeHead(500, {"Content-Type": "text/plain"});
response.write(err + "\n");
response.end();
}
/**
* Helper to parse command line args
*/
function Options(config) {
this._config = config;
this.parse = function(args) {
var result = {};
for (var name in this._config) {
var option = this._config[name];
for (var i = 0; i < option.switches.length; i++) {
var sw = option.switches[i];
var index = args.indexOf(sw);
if (index != -1) {
if (option.default) { // ie, value should follow
result[name] = args[index + 1].charAt(0) != '-' ? args[index + 1] : null;
} else {
result[name] = true;
}
} else if (result[name] === undefined && option.default) {
result[name] = option.default;
}
}
}
return result;
};
this.describe = function() {
var s = "";
for (var name in this._config) {
var option = this._config[name];
var sw = option.switches.join(", ");
var pad = Math.max(12 - sw.length, 0);
while (pad--) s += ' ';
s += sw;
pad = 10;
while (pad--) s += ' ';
s += option.description;
if (option.default) {
pad = Math.max(40 - option.description.length, 0);
while (pad--) s += ' ';
s += '(Optional, defaults to ' + option.default + ')';
}
s += "\n";
}
return s;
};
}
/* CSS
* {
font-family: Monaco, ProFont, "Bitstream Vera Sans Mono", "American Typewriter", "Andale Mono", monospace;
}
h1 {
font-size: 1.4em;
}
p, td {
font-size: 0.9em;
}
a:link, a:visited {
color: blue;
text-decoration: none;
}
a:hover, a:active {
color: blue;
text-decoration: underline;
}
.directory {
font-weight: bold;
}
tr {
text-align: left;
}
th {
font-size: 0.9em;
border-bottom: 1px solid #E0E0E0;
}
td {
padding-right: 8;
}
*/
